Guest noncompos Posted September 11, 2011 Share Posted September 11, 2011 Well, I do have McQuay-Norris Cat # 82, pages dated 5-41...looks like they were formerly King Products Co, as a 3-36 King catalog has the same format and uses the same numbers...The Mq-N doesn't list axles, apparently in separate catalog, but the King includes them, AND has a numerical index (typical example of cutting costs-I think 37-8 was a drop in the economy before 39's war orders began coming in). For KA8 it shows:Some 34 DodgeSome 34-5 DODGE TRKSome 34 PLYM. Entry has a batch of serial numbers it fits; will try emailing pic. Post here if nothing legible comes thr. Guest noncompos Posted September 12, 2011 Share Posted September 12, 2011 Computers been sick for awhile, now email seems to've packed up completely, no telling when (if) it'll be there again, so:First info will be from the 36 catalog, with what's ADDED in the 41 shown in parentheses (-----):DODGE 1934 DR after car 3681754; DS Special 6 (after car 4528656).DODGE TRK 1934-35 KC, KCL from serial #8032345 to 8032656 AND from 8032796 to 8048700, ALSO from 9202594 to 9203900, 1/2 Ton (KC Spec. USA, KC1 USA, KCL Spec. USA, KCL1 USA) I assume the "USA" is to differentiate from Canadian models??PLYMOUTH 1934: PE DeLuxe from car 2190644 to 2191004 AND after car 2191075 (same in 41 cat)PF Special after car 1881211 ( the 41 catalog adds the one number 3101065: "...after car 1881211, 3101065;..." obviously somethings missing here.PG Standard after car 1021181 (the 41 catalog adds "and 3150351" so it reads: PG Standard after car 1021181 and 3150351...I've developed a lot more sympathy for parts counter people since I've been fooling with these old catalogs...
